An oscilloscope is a versatile electronic measuring instrument primarily used to visualize the waveform of electrical signals. It can display various types of current, including alternating current (AC) and direct current (DC), on the screen as a graph of voltage versus time.

When measuring DC, the oscilloscope shows a flat line at the level of the voltage being measured, which indicates a constant value over time. In contrast, for AC, the oscilloscope displays a waveform that oscillates above and below the zero voltage line, reflecting the periodic nature of the current. Additionally, when dealing with pulsating current, which is characteristic of certain types of power supplies or signal modulation, an oscilloscope can also effectively depict these variations in voltage over time.

Due to its capability to analyze different types of signals, measuring both AC and DC, along with other transitional signals such as pulsating current, the oscilloscope proves to be an invaluable tool in various electronic applications, including circuit analysis, signal processing, and troubleshooting electronic devices.
